Back to basics!  Our client wanted a patio awning to blend with his stunning Spanish-design home in Phuket’s Boat Lagoon Marina. We thought about all the yacht covers we have done in our early days at Shades, and came up with what we think is a most suitable adaption of that “marine look” for this marina house.

We chose Sunbrella woven acrylic as a long-lasting tensionable fabric in a colour to provide some light translucency and to blend with the all-white house. White marine epoxy painted rafters and beams helped with the theme. White is white, but for that real marina touch, we added a contrast (our specialty): a stained redwood timber column with white base and top caps, and 316 garde stainless steel fittings.

A marina house, the maritime look and feel!

 Did it work?

 ”It’s fantastic” says the client.

The Manadrin Oriental Bangkok – one of the finest luxury hotels in the world for the last 135 years, enjoys a premium site on the bank of Bangkok’s mighty Chao Phraya River.

The hotel’s riverside location provides perfect outdoor dining venues – now enhanced by the installation of beautiful tensioned fabric awnings for walkways and waiters’ work stations by Shades

At SHADES we specialize in  high quality 316 grade stainless steel work not only for the rigging components of our tensioned fabric structures but for architectural applications where quality and beauty are paramount requirements, as they are at Laguna Lofts Condominiums’ roof-top swimming pools, here in Phuket.
